It is. When you recieve "market value" for something, that is not giving it away. Market value is determined by the cost of alternatives. So go on to any of the big internet retailers determine the cost for new including shipping and determine a reduced price for used including shipping. If you don't like the price you will recieve, then it is not worth it to you.
Midway has a new Redding T-7 for $380 including shipping.
